  • HPMC is a type of cellulose ether that is water-soluble and non-ionic. It is derived from wood pulp and modified through the addition of hydroxypropyl and methyl groups. This modification enhances its hydrophilic and hydrophobic properties, making it suitable for use in a wide range of applications.

  • When HPMC is incorporated into putty powder, it enhances its workability, making it easier to apply and spread evenly on surfaces. It also improves the powder's water retention, allowing for a longer open time, which is crucial for large-scale applications where extended working periods are necessary. Moreover, HPMC contributes to the final finish, ensuring a smooth, crack-free surface after drying.
  • One of the key properties of RDP polymer is its ability to improve the adhesion of coatings and mortars to different substrates. This means that when RDP polymer is added to a mortar or adhesive, it can provide a strong bond between the material and the surface it is applied to. This is essential for ensuring the longevity and stability of the structure being built.
